Fareham in Bloom is back!

Green fingered residents are invited to a free event launching this year’s Fareham In Bloom competition.

Bloom Day will take place on Saturday 28 March at Fareham Shopping Centre, outside Debenhams, between 9:30am and 4pm, to kick start a series of floral events throughout the year.

Executive Member for Streetscene, Cllr Simon Martin said: “Following the huge success of Bloom Day last year, we are thrilled to be able to hold the event again. This year will be even more special as we celebrate 25 years of Fareham in Bloom. I would urge all residents to come along and join in the celebrations; there will be something for everyone!”

The event is sponsored by Fareham Shopping centre. Long-term sponsor St Margaret’s Nurseries in Titchfield and volunteers from Fareham In Bloom will be at the event to offer tips and answer any questions about gardening. The Wynton Way Horticultural Therapy staff and service users will also be joining the team to help with building the bug house. Residents can also find out more about the project work of Fareham in Bloom and the events to follow throughout the year.
